I probably would have gotten more done faster but I forgot about the damned rivets that need to be drilled out to get to the inner door skin...and of course my drill decided to take a crap today and I had to run out and replace it. Overall it went well. The resonance in that door panel has been completely controlled (with the exception of the outer door handle buzzing a bit. I never did figure out how to suitably address that on the last Z either.) and there is a noticeable improvement in midbass response, which was already fairly respectable. Not too shabby. With a little luck I'll be able to get the other door and the hatch done over the next few days. This has gone on WAY longer than I intended. |
